DEATH FROM BURNS
Miss Charlotte Grant, who occupied the position, of housekeeper at 22, Ken. wyn terrace, and was admitted to the Hospital on the 10th inst. suffering severely from burns about the hands' arms and chest, died in the institution at 1.30 this morning.
